Overview Rabesia D 30mg/20mg Capsule SR

G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D), or acid reflux, can be managed with the dual-action capsule, Rabesia D SR 30mg/20mg. This formulation alleviates common GERD symptoms like heartburn, abdominal discomfort, and irritation by neutralizing stomach acid and facilitating gas expulsion. Dosage and duration for Rabesia D SR 30mg/20mg capsules should strictly follow your physician's instructions; this is determined by your individual response and condition. Complete the prescribed course; premature cessation may lead to symptom recurrence and disease exacerbation. Inform your doctor of all other medications you're using, as interactions are possible. Common, usually transient, side effects include diarrhea, abdominal pain, dry mouth, headache, gas, and fatigue.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ness and dizziness are potential effects; refrain from driving or activities demanding concentration until the medicine's impact is known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to increased drowsiness risk. Lifestyle changes – such as consuming cool milk and avoiding hot beverages, spicy food, and chocolate – can complement treatment. Prior to commencing treatment, disclose any kidney or liver conditions, and inform your doctor of pregnancy, pregnancy plans, or breastfeeding.

How Rabesia D 30mg/20mg Capsule SR works:

Rabesia D SR capsules (30mg/20mg Domperidone/Rabeprazole) combine a prokinetic agent, Domperidone, with the proton pump inhibitor (PPI), Rabeprazole. Domperidone enhances upper gastrointestinal motility, facilitating smoother food passage. Rabeprazole decreases stomach acid production, thereby alleviating acid indigestion and heartburn symptoms.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CAUTION

Exercise caution when combining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R capsules with alcohol. Seek medical advice.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Rabesia D 30mg/20mg sustained-release capsules during pregnancy might pose risks.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any risks prior to prescription. Physician consultation is recommended.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The extended-release Rabesia D 30mg/20mg capsule is likely unsafe for breastfeeding mothers. Available human evidence indicates potential transfer to breast milk, posing a ris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Driving should be avoided if you experience drowsiness, dizziness, visual disturbances, or reduced alertness after taking Rabesia D 30mg/20mg sustained-release capsules. These side effects are possible.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Individuals with impaired kidney function should exercise caution when using Rabesia D 30mg/20mg sustained-release capsules. Dosage modification of Rabesia D 30mg/20mg sustained-release capsules may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R capsules c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ult a physician for guidance.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R capsules are unsuitable for individuals with moderate to severe hepatic dysfunction.

What if you forget to take Rabesia D 30mg/20mg Capsule SR :

Should you forget a dose of Rabesia D 30mg/20mg sustained-release capsules,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Rabesia D 30mg/20mg Capsule SR

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R capsules combine domperidone and rabeprazole to treat heartburn, acidity, and GERD (where stomach acid flows back into the esophagus). This combination also addresses gastric and duodenal ulcers. Domperidone aids digestion by enhancing gut motility, facilitating smoother food passage through the stomach and reducing vomiting.
Patients with hypersensitivity to rabeprazole, domperidone, or any Rabesia D 30mg/20mg Capsule SR inactive ingredient should avoid use. Caution is advised for those with kidney or liver impairment.
Yes,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R Capsules can cause dry mouth, a side effect of the Domperidone component. To alleviate this, drink plenty of fluids, especially water, and keep some by your bed. Reduce alcohol consumption and avoid smoking. If experiencing dry mouth, use alcohol-free mouthwash to help prevent tooth decay.
Diarrhea is a possible side effect of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R Capsules. If this occurs, increase your fluid intake and avoid fatty or fried foods. Consult your doctor if diarrhea continues or you experience dehydration symptoms such as reduced, dark, strong-smelling urine.
Store this medication in its original, tightly closed container, as directed on the label. Discard any unused medication and keep it out of reach of children, pets, and others.
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R Capsules are generally safe, but may cause side effects such as diarrhea, stomach pain, gas, dry mouth, dizziness, and headache. Less common side effects are also possible. Report any persistent issues to your doctor.
For best results, take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R capsules before your first meal or on an empty stomach.
Taking Rabesia D 30mg/20mg SR Capsules may slightly increase the risk of serious irregular heartbeat, although this is uncommon. This risk might be somewhat higher for individuals over 60.
